Starwood Hotels & Resorts Worldwide has launched its Tribute Portfolio brand in the UK with the addition of London’s Great Northern hotel.
The signing of the hotel, which is located in King’s Cross station and next to St Pancras International, marks the brand’s debut in Europe.
Starwood said that the property is a significant step in the global roll-out of the Tribute brand, which the firm hopes will extend to 100 hotels by 2020.
Dave Marr, global brand leader for Tribute Portfolio and Sheraton Hotels & Resorts, said: “We are delighted to welcome the Great Northern hotel as the first Tribute Portfolio property in Europe.
“The hotel has been designed with such meticulous attention to detail, and we’re excited to partner alongside [owner] Jeremy Robson as he continues to bring his independent vision to life.”
Launched in April this year, Tribute is Starwood’s 10th brand and second collection of independent hotels.
